+    /**
+     * This is recursive call to get all the values of the nested rows. The recusion is bounded by
+     * the amount of nesting with in the data. This mirrors the unnest behavior of calcite towards
+     * schema. *
+     */
+    private List<Object> getNestedRowBaseValues(Row nestedRow) {
+      return IntStream.range(0, nestedRow.getFieldCount())
+          .mapToObj(
+              (i) -> {
+                List<Object> values = new ArrayList<>();
+                Schema.FieldType fieldType = nestedRow.getSchema().getField(i).getType();
+                if (fieldType.getTypeName().equals(Schema.TypeName.ROW)) {
+                  @Nullable Row row = nestedRow.getBaseValue(i, Row.class);
+                  if (row == null) {
+                    return Stream.builder().build();
+                  }
+                  List<Object> rowValues = getNestedRowBaseValues(row);
+                  if (null != rowValues) {
+                    values.addAll(rowValues);
+                  }
+                } else {
+                  values.add(nestedRow.getBaseValue(i));
+                }
+                return values.stream();
+              })
+          .flatMap(Function.identity())
+          .collect(Collectors.toList());
+    }
